Mobile phone recovered from jail



Tribune news service

Patiala, February 22

The police have registered a case after the recovery of a mobile phone from a barrack of the Patiala Central Jail. Officials said they recovered a touch screen mobile phone without SIM card and battery wrapped in a polythene bag lying abandoned in one of the barracks on the jail premises.

Jail officials said they recovered the phone during a surprise check on Friday.

The police have registered a case on the complaint of the Assistant Jail Superintendent. The police said they had booked unidentified persons under Section 52-A of the Prisons Act and investigations into the case were on.
